Alexandra M
I was pleasantly surprised by this small cafe. My Eggs Benny was delicious and cooked just perfectly. Both my coffees were delectable and it was lovely to sit in the courtyard on a sunny Autumn morning. My only small criticism is the state of their teaspoons. A little crazy to comment on such a minor detail, but twice we received very ancient spoons, that were tarnished and rusted and reminded me of visits to my Nanna. No way was I sticking that into my coffee.
Mitch Towner
This hidden gem has a nice, cosy atmosphere. The barista was very friendly and welcoming. There is limited seating, but does include tables both inside and out. The coffee was very nice, but unfortunately they forgot to add sugar. There is only sugar substitute (equal) at the tables and when asking the waitress, they only have raw sugar. It would also have been nice to be offered a glass of water, even though they were a little busy. Overall a very enjoyable coffee with some room for improvement. The stand out for me was the banana bread and that delicious honeycomb butter. The banana bread had a lovely texture and taste and was served warm. The honeycomb butter was a new experience for me, and was fantastic. This alone is worth a return visit! One thing to note is the lack of an accessible entry, I actually assisted a lovely lady with the step out the front. Also the loft is not publically accessible, in case you were wondering.
